Care Coaches are responsible for the day-to-day care of our Members and drive our program activities. If it wasn't for our Care Coaches we couldn't do what we do, they are at the root of our mission. At The Center we provide a safe place for young adults with more severe special needs, those that are more medically fragile and require more hands-on support with daily life skills, learning and community engagement.
